Christoph's suggestion back in 2009 was to introduce a flag in the virtio-blk hardware interface so that the device can provide a hint from the host side. Do you have more performance data aside from 4k randread? My suggestion would be for everyone with an interest to collect and share data so there's more evidence that this new default works well for a range of configurations. I don't want to be overly conservative. The virtio_blk driver has undergone changes in this regard from the legacy block layer to blk-mq (without an I/O scheduler) to blk-mq (mq-deadline). Performance changed at each step and that wasn't a showstopper, so I think we could default to 'none' without a lot of damage. Let's just get more data.
